When you’re planning to shave off somewhat time or length, you can take an aerial tram from Teton Village. It drops you off over the South Fork of Granite Canyon and saves about 5 miles in complete. Riding the tram expenditures $forty three for every human being and tickets can be procured on-line.

Grand Teton National Park features a backcountry planner that features a good map exhibiting The placement on the tenting zones. About the trail, the beginning and finish of the zones are marked with an indication.
The Teton Crest Trail is nicely founded and is easy to remain heading in the right direction Unless of course There may be significant snow deal with at which level you’ll need some way-acquiring abilities.

: While in the Tetons, you must be ready for various situations depending on the time of 12 months. Up until late July / early August, snow normally stays during the significant country and on mountain passes.
